Dive into the rich, soulful world of Jimmy Witherspoon with "In Person," a captivating live album that showcases the legendary jump blues and jazz singer at the height of his prowess. Recorded in 1959 at the Olympia Concert and remastered for your listening pleasure, this album is a testament to Witherspoon's enduring talent and charisma.
"In Person" features a stellar lineup of musicians, including Buck Clayton, Emmett Berry on trumpets, Dicky Wells on trombone, and Buddy Tate on tenor sax, among others, providing a lush backdrop for Witherspoon's powerful vocals. The album opens with the heartfelt "I'll Always Be In Love With You" and takes you on a journey through classic blues and jazz standards like "Gee Baby, Ain't I Good To You," "See See Rider," and "Blown' The Blues."
With a career spanning over five decades, Jimmy Witherspoon is renowned for his distinctive voice and dynamic stage presence.
